The Redcliffe Art Society is a community organisation dedicated to the artistic endeavours and education of artists in all mediums. With several working studios for art groups to work and learn in and for workshops it is open weekdays and some weekends. The RAS Shop, attached to the Gallery, is open five days a week and sells artworks of the highest calibre, small and large in various and varied m

ediums which make wonderful gifts. The RAS Gallery, attached to the shop is a space available for hire for any art group or individual to exhibit their art.. With exhibitions usually changing every four weeks, there is always something new to see and admire.

To celebrate the launch of our new Soft Pastel Class, we will be offering the first session as a free introductory information evening for anyone who would like to attend, learn more about soft pastels, and decide whether the class is right for them!

This session will be held on Monday 1st June from 4:30pm–7:30pm in Studio 1.

No materials are required for this session. Please notify Sienna if you would like to attend, as seating is limited.

During the evening, we will explore the various brands and options available for soft pastel work, including pan pastels, pastel sticks, and pastel pencils, as well as the qualities of some of the most popular pastel papers and surfaces. We will also discuss lightfastness and archival considerations for professional-quality artwork.

Sienna will bring along a selection of pastels and papers to demonstrate the main differences between materials, and provide guidance on choosing supplies suited to your own tastes, goals, and budget.

There will also be individual sheets of Art Spectrum Colourfix pastel paper, small sample pieces of Clairefontaine Pastelmat available for purchase, and a range of pastels available for you to try.

For those who are ready to dive in and would like to bring along the supplies they already own, there will also be an introductory project and demonstration covering:
• choosing a strong reference image
• planning and transferring your image
• beginner-friendly pastel techniques and tips to get you started

For those who simply want to come along, have a look, and see whether pastel work is your cup of tea, you are welcome to stay for as little or as long as you like.
